Reviewed by: Erik
, from Meriden Summary: part of this trail is on the wallingford land trust, so proceed with caution....try not to ruin any plant life or the conservationists will be all over you...beginning part of trail there is hunting...bright colors are reccommended...so that some slow hunter doesnt think youre a deer...many trails in the area i havent had a chance to explore them all...you end up in wallingford near route 5...very good access to the quinnipiac trail Recommended Route: ride thru the fields...head for the woods...from then on its pick and choose...i usually end up by a small waterfall by route 15...from there its only one trail...end up in some dudes backyard...but if youre cool and professional about it they dont care....just dont be a moron out there Other recommended trails in the same area: tyler mill, quinni, hubbard park, metacomet
